  • Confiserie Leysieffer

    Café Leysieffer, one of Berlin’s oldest patisseries, is based in the former Chinese embassy.

  • Dressler Unter den Linden

    In season, this French brasserie is an excellent place for oysters. At other times, the inexpensive three-course set menu is recommended.
